windowns下编辑的qt文件,移动到linux中,再用qtcreator打开,提示某些文件无法用system编码打开,怎么将解决这个有关问题

windowns下编辑的qt文件,移动到linux中,再用qtcreator打开,提示某些文件无法用system编码打开,如何将解决这个问题?
在windows下用qtcreator写代码,然后拷贝到linux下,再次用qtcreator打开,提示说文件无法用system编码打开,请问如何解决这个问题呢?一般这些文件里面都是有汉字,包括汉字注释的

另外,大家是如何在windows下和linux下来编写同一套代码的呢/

------解决方案--------------------
探讨

引用:

他这个system编码方式到底指的是那种呢/

如果我将windows系统的编码方式和linux系统的qtcreator的默认编码方式设置的一样,是不是就没有这个问题了呢?


是的,请使用UTF-8

------解决方案--------------------
探讨

引用:

引用:

他这个system编码方式到底指的是那种呢/

如果我将windows系统的编码方式和linux系统的qtcreator的默认编码方式设置的一样,是不是就没有这个问题了呢?


是的,请使用UTF-8


如果你直接用中文,而且还想夸各种平台。无论你怎么设置,都会问题存在。

C++……

------解决方案--------------------
写代码,不管是什么文本编辑器,不管是什么类型的代码,不管是什么平台,如果要写非ASCII字符,请务必使用UTF编码(一般是UTF8,当然UTF16也行,就是用的人少....)


GB神马的不符合国际标准的全部去死!